Seven South Korean Exchanges Have Zero Bitcoin Trades Over Past Two Years

An investigation has found that seven out of eleven South Korean cryptocurrency exchanges have had zero Bitcoin trades over the past two years.

The affected exchanges are BTX, Prabang, Bitkmon, CoreDax, Crypto.com, BoraBit, and Oasis Exchange.

Industry insiders suspect that some exchanges may be conducting 'wash trades' to maintain the appearance of activity.

Despite having little to no trading activity, these exchanges continue to post notices and cryptocurrency-related content on their websites.

This practice is seen as a deliberate effort to make the exchanges appear operational.
